Key Factors That Influence Spring Replacement Pricing

Several technical factors determine the final estimate for broken garage door spring replacement in Santa Monica:

  1. Door Weight and Dimensions: Solid wood carriage doors and custom Clopay architectural panels found in neighborhoods North of Montana are significantly heavier than standard aluminum doors. They require thicker wire gauges and custom-matched torsion springs to lift several hundred pounds smoothly.
  2. Spring Metallurgy vs. Coastal Climate: Standard cycle ratings assume clean, dry conditions. In Santa Monica, the salt-heavy marine layer causes micro-corrosion that weakens the steel internally. Installing powder-coated or galvanized steel prevents early fractures.
  3. Paired Replacement Standards: Experienced technicians replace both springs at the same time. Because both springs have endured the same number of open-and-close cycles and the same coastal atmosphere, leaving an older spring in place unbalances the door and almost always causes a second failure shortly after.

Why Does the Santa Monica Marine Layer Cause Springs to Fail Early?

Santa Monica’s regular morning fog and ocean breezes carry microscopic salt particles directly into garage spaces. On untreated steel, this moisture creates tiny rust pits along the wire coils. These pits concentrate mechanical tension every time the door operates, causing the spring to snap years before reaching its manufacturer-rated cycle limit.

Micro-Corrosion vs. Standard Mechanical Fatigue

Standard factory specifications rate residential torsion springs for roughly 10,000 cycles in dry inland environments. In neighborhoods like Ocean Park and North of Montana, that math simply does not hold up. Industry repair data indicates that spring replacement is the single most common garage door service call, representing roughly 31% of all repairs nationwide. While normal mechanical wear gradually thins metal over thousands of cycles, coastal salt air creates localized stress fractures that can cause a fully wound spring to snap without warning.

How Do You Safely Identify a Broken Torsion or Extension Spring?

You can identify a broken spring by looking for a visible two-inch gap in the coil above your door, loose cables hanging down the sides, or an opener motor that strains and stops after lifting the door only an inch or two. A loud, sharp bang coming from the garage is usually the sound of a spring snapping under high tension.

Visual and Operational Warning Signs

Because coastal rust weakens the metal from the outside in, springs often snap without obvious warning signs beforehand. You can safely inspect your setup with a quick visual check without touching any moving components:

Spring System Mounting Location Primary Visual Failure Sign
Torsion Springs Mounted horizontally on a steel shaft directly above the closed door opening. A clean, two-inch gap splitting the coil into two sections, often accompanied by loose or dangling cables on either side.
Extension Springs Mounted horizontally above the upper tracks along the left and right sides of the door. Stretched, uneven coils, a broken safety cable, or a door that hangs crooked when attempting to open.

Why DIY Spring Repair Is Dangerous

Home repair surveys show that about one-third of homeowners regularly take on projects to restore broken fixtures around the home. However, garage door springs present severe physical hazards that make DIY attempts dangerous.

These springs hold hundreds of pounds of counterbalance tension to lift heavy wood and steel panels. Adjusting or loosening winding cones without dedicated winding bars and formal mechanical knowledge can cause tools to kick back violently, resulting in severe hand, wrist, or facial injuries. How long does professional garage door spring replacement take, and can I lift the door manually?

A professional technician usually completes the repair in 30 to 60 minutes. You should never attempt to lift the door manually with a broken spring. Without the springs providing mechanical counterbalance, lifting a deadweight door weighing 200 to 400 pounds can cause serious back injury, drop the door off its tracks, or strip the drive gears inside your opener.
